WrestleMania season is in full swing and WWE Hall of Fame inductees have been announced over the last few weeks. It’s been confirmed that Triple H, Michelle McCool and Lex Luger will all be inducted this year, and recently it was reported that the company was planning to induct former WWE Tag Team Champions The Natural Disasters
During a recent interview with Bill Apter of Sportskeeda WrestleBinge, Fred Ottman (formerly known as Typhoon in WWE) confirmed the induction when he said, “It is an honor. It was crazy when I got that phone call… Mr. Pritchard called me. I couldn’t believe it. I was like, wow, what an incredible thing, you know? I always say, there are so many guys that are so worthy to be in there that aren’t yet. For this to happen is amazing.”
Sadly John Tenta Jr. (known as Earthquake in WWE) passed away in 2006, but Fred Ottman praised his former partner while saying he was like a brother from another mother.
“He was literally my brother from another mother. I’d tell him that all the time. We’d cut up and joke and have a good time. John was just so amazing as an athlete. I was proud when they put us together … I was just flabbergasted.”
As of this writing WWE has yet to confirm the induction, but an official announcement is likely to be made soon. Stay tuned for updates.
